Description:
Collins Crime Club, 1960. First edition, first printing. Orange boards with black titles. Mustard typographical dustwrapper. A very good+ copy with clean boards. A hint of spotting to topedge. Internally complete with spotting to endpapers only - text clean and unmarked. No inscriptions. The very good+/near fine priceclipped dustwrapper is complete with no chipping or nicking.Light edgewear & dusting to rear panel. An attractive copy of a more uncommon Christie title from the 1960s. Wagstaff & Poole p.213. Six short stories of which Hercule Poirot features in five. It is the only Christie title to feature both Poirot and Miss Marple.

Description:
Heinemann, 1957. First edition, first printing. 8vo. Red boards with black & gilt titles. Pictorial dustwrapper by Broome-Lynne. A near fine copy with clean boards. Internally clean and complete. A hint of spotting to edges & rear endpaper. Old bookseller label to front endpaper. No inscriptions. The very good+ dustwrapper is complete with some mild edgewear, a few short closed tears & a small rub to spine. Very bright pink spine without any of the heavy fading to the pink spine usually associated with this title. Original price of 15snet to front flap. Rare in vivid pink wrapper with spine the same colour as the sofa on the front panel. The fourth novel in the "Dance to the Music of Time" series. We meet Lady Molly who provides the meeting places for the characters to interact. Widmerpool is once again a central character and he continues his reinvention and upward trajectory as his evolution from schoolboy nerd to driven businessman continues!
